MSP430 Device Family Pack
时间: 2024-04-19 16:26:51 浏览: 80
MSP430 Device Family Pack (DFP) 是一组软件和固件库,用于支持德州仪器(Texas Instruments)的MSP430 微控制器系列。这个软件包提供了许多开发工具和资源,帮助开发人员在MSP430平台上进行嵌入式系统开发。
MSP430 DFP 包括以下内容:
- MSP430代码生成工具链(编译器、汇编器等)
- MSP430设备驱动程序和例程
- MSP430硬件抽象层(HAL)库
- MSP430低能耗软件(LEA)库
- MSP430 BSP(板级支持包)和启动文件
- MSP430配置和调试工具
使用MSP430 DFP,开发人员可以更轻松地编写、编译和调试MSP430微控制器应用程序。这个软件包提供了丰富的函数库和例程,帮助开发人员快速实现各种功能,如GPIO控制、定时器、ADC、串口通信等。
此外,MSP430 DFP 还集成了一些优化的低功耗功能,帮助开发人员最大限度地减少系统功耗,延长电池寿命。
总之,MSP430 Device Family Pack 提供了丰富的开发工具和资源,帮助开发人员在MSP430平台上进行高效的嵌入式系统开发。
相关问题
msp430能用keil
msp430可以使用Keil来进行开发,但是需要安装MSP430 Device Family Pack和Keil的C51/C251 Compiler。MSP430 Device Family Pack是MSP430微控制器的设备支持包,其中包含了各种设备的驱动程序和库文件。Keil的C51/C251 Compiler是Keil公司的编译器,可以将C语言代码编译为msp430的机器码。安装完这两个软件后,就可以在Keil上进行msp430的开发了。
msp430f5529protues仿真
MSP430F5529是德州仪器(TI)推出的一款低功耗微控制器。Proteus是一款流行的电子设计自动化(EDA)软件,它可以用于进行电路设计、仿真和PCB布局等。
要在Proteus中进行MSP430F5529的仿真,首先需要安装MSP430F系列的Device Family Pack插件。安装完成后,在Proteus中选择MSP430F5529的器件并添加到电路图中。
接下来,可以对电路进行连接,如连接外部元件、传感器、显示器等。可以使用Proteus提供的图形化界面来连接这些元件,并设置它们的参数。
在仿真之前,需要设置MSP430F5529微控制器的初始化配置。可以通过设置时钟频率、I/O口、中断和定时器等来配置微控制器。这些设置可以通过Proteus提供的MSP430F5529仿真模型进行完成。
完成电路连接和MSP430F5529的配置后,可以开始进行Proteus仿真。在仿真过程中,可以通过调试器来监视和调试微控制器的运行情况。可以查看端口的状态、寄存器的内容以及时钟和中断的触发情况。
通过Proteus仿真,可以验证电路设计的正确性,检查电路的稳定性,分析微控制器的工作情况,并通过添加测试点和示波器来进行特定信号的监测。
总结来说,MSP430F5529在Proteus中的仿真过程需要安装对应的插件,并进行电路连接、微控制器配置和调试。通过仿真可以验证和优化电路设计,检查微控制器的运行情况,并实现信号监测和调试。
阅读全文